Comparativa entre Gentoo y Slackware

Cuando se trata de distribuciones de Linux que ofrecen un alto nivel de control y personalización, Gentoo y Slackware son dos nombres que resaltan de inmediato. A menudo, los usuarios avanzados de Linux y los administradores de sistemas se sienten atraídos por estas distribuciones debido a su flexibilidad y el poder que ofrecen. En este artículo, realizaremos una comparativa entre Gentoo y Slackware, teniendo en cuenta varios factores que pueden influir en tu elección.

Instalación y Configuración

La instalación de Gentoo y Slackware puede ser un desafío para los nuevos usuarios, pero ofrece una oportunidad para aprender mucho sobre el sistema operativo. A continuación, se enumeran algunas diferencias clave:

  • Gentoo: La instalación de Gentoo es un proceso largo y detallado. Involucra la compilación de código fuente desde cero utilizando el sistema de gestión de paquetes Portage. Esto ofrece una personalización extrema, permitiéndote configurar cada aspecto del sistema a tu gusto.
  • Slackware: Slackware, por otro lado, ofrece un proceso de instalación más tradicional, aunque también requiere una buena comprensión del sistema. Slackware no compila desde el código fuente como Gentoo, sino que utiliza paquetes binarios.

Gestión de Paquetes

La gestión de paquetes es una de las áreas donde Gentoo y Slackware difieren significativamente:

  • Gentoo: Utiliza Portage, un sistema de gestión de paquetes basado en el árbol de ports de BSD. Los paquetes es necesario que se compilen desde el código fuente, lo que permite una personalización increíble, pero a costa de tiempos de instalación más largos.
  • Slackware: Slackware utiliza paquetes tarballs (.tgz o .txz) y tiene una gestión de paquetes bastante simple sin resolver automáticamente las dependencias. Sin embargo, existen herramientas adicionales, como Slackbuilds, para gestionar paquetes de manera más eficiente.

Rendimiento

El rendimiento puede variar dependiendo de cómo esté configurado cada sistema:

  • Gentoo: Dado que Gentoo compila todo desde el código fuente, puedes optimizar los paquetes para tu hardware específico. Esto puede resultar en un rendimiento superior comparado con distribuciones basadas en paquetes binarios.
  • Slackware: Aunque Slackware no ofrece el mismo nivel de optimización a nivel de código fuente, sigue siendo una distribución ligera y eficiente gracias a su simplicidad y minimalismo.

Actualizaciones y Mantenimiento

Tanto Gentoo como Slackware ofrecen diferentes enfoques para las actualizaciones y el mantenimiento del sistema:

  • Gentoo: La naturaleza continua de Gentoo significa que siempre puedes mantener tu sistema actualizado ejecutando emerge –sync y emerge -uD world. Esto garantiza que estés utilizando siempre el software más reciente.
  • Slackware: Slackware tiende a tener ciclos de lanzamiento más largos. Esto podría significar menos actualizaciones frecuentes, pero también menos cambios disruptivos. El seguimiento de las actualizaciones de seguridad es fundamental en esta distribución.

Comunidad y Documentación

Ambas distribuciones tienen comunidades activas y una amplia documentación:

  • Gentoo: La Wiki de Gentoo es uno de los recursos más completos disponibles. La comunidad es muy activa y amigable, lo que facilita encontrar ayuda y soluciones a problemas técnicos.
  • Slackware: Slackware tiene una comunidad más pequeña pero muy dedicada. Slackbook y otros recursos comunitarios son excelentes para obtener información y soluciones.

Conclusión

Elegir entre Gentoo y Slackware dependerá en gran medida de tus necesidades y niveles de experiencia. Si buscas un control extremo y estás dispuesto a invertir tiempo en la compilación y configuración, Gentoo es una opción excelente. Por otro lado, si prefieres un enfoque más tradicional y simple pero aún poderoso, Slackware podría ser la distribución para ti.

Leave a Reply

Your email address will not be published. Required fields are marked *